The 18 inmates on death row, who are under the five-year timeline of the Pratt and Morgan landmark case, cannot be hanged since they have appeals ongoing.
Prime Minister Kamla Persad-Bissessar indicated this following yesterday’s Cabinet meeting at the Red House in Port-of-Spain.
